Poland issued a significant and popular philatelic series for the 1964 Tokyo Summer Olympics. This release is typically collected as a complete set of individual stamps plus one (or sometimes two) commemorative souvenir sheets.

1. The Main Stamp Set (8 Values)

The main set consists of eight stamps, each featuring a different Olympic discipline. These stamps are known for their vibrant, stylized mid-century modern artwork.

  • Quantity: 8 stamps
  • Designs: Various sports including Fencing, Boxing, Rowing, Basketball, Cycling, and Track & Field.
  • Catalogue Numbers:
    • Scott: #1257 – #1264
    • Michel: #1514 – #1521
    • Yvert & Tellier: #1370 – #1377
  • Value: Generally very affordable. A complete Mint Never Hinged (MNH) set typically sells for $3 – $6 USD, while Cancelled to Order (CTO) sets can often be found for under $2.

2. The Souvenir Sheets (MSS)

There is one primary souvenir sheet associated with this Summer Games set, though a second sheet for the 1964 Innsbruck Winter Games is often grouped with it by collectors.

XVIII Summer Olympics (Tokyo)

This is the “main” sheet you are likely looking for. It features a larger, more intricate design often incorporating the Olympic rings and the Tokyo Games emblem.

  • Catalogue Numbers: Scott #1265, Michel Block 33.
  • Design: Usually features a central stamp with various sporting icons in the margins.
  • Market Price: Between $2 – $5 USD for a standard MNH copy.

IX Winter Olympics (Innsbruck)

Since both games occurred in 1964, Poland also released a souvenir sheet for the Winter Games earlier that year.

  • Catalogue Numbers: Scott #1221, Michel Block 32.
  • Design: Features winter sports like Skiing or Figure Skating.
